Augusta County Criminal Court Process

Augusta County General District Court handles all misdemeanor trials and felony preliminary hearings. Augusta County Circuit Court handles felony jury trials and all GDC appeals. The Commonwealth’s Attorney for Augusta County prosecutes cases.

  1. Initial Appearance: Your first court date at Augusta County General District Court is the arraignment, where you enter a plea.
  2. Discovery Review: Your attorney obtains all evidence from the Commonwealth’s Attorney, including police reports and witness statements.
  3. Defense Evaluation: Based on evidence, your attorney assesses defenses, negotiates with prosecutors, or prepares for trial.
  4. Trial or Resolution: Your case proceeds to trial at Augusta County General District Court for misdemeanors or is resolved through negotiations.

Augusta County Criminal Penalties

In Augusta County, criminal offenses carry penalties ranging from fines to incarceration under Virginia law.

Offense Classification Incarceration Fine License Impact Additional Consequences
Assault & Battery (Va. Code § 18.2-57) Class 1 Misdemeanor Up to 12 months Up to $2,500 None Protective order possible
Petit Larceny under $1,000 (Va. Code § 18.2-96) Class 1 Misdemeanor Up to 12 months Up to $2,500 None Criminal record affects employment
Driving on Suspended (Va. Code § 46.2-301) Class 1 Misdemeanor Up to 12 months Up to $2,500 Additional suspension Mandatory minimum fine
Grand Larceny $1,000+ (Va. Code § 18.2-95) Class 6 Felony 1-5 years Up to $2,500 None Felony record

Can criminal charges be expunged in Augusta County, Virginia?

Virginia allows expungement for acquittals, dismissals, and nolle prosequi under Va. Code § 19.2-392.2. Most convictions cannot be expunged. The petition is filed in Augusta County Circuit Court. How does bail work in Augusta County, Virginia?

A magistrate sets bond after arrest. Personal recognizance (no payment) is common for first-offense misdemeanors in Augusta County. Secured bond (bail bondsman charges ~10%) is typical for felonies. Bond can be appealed to Augusta County General District Court. Bond amount set by magistrate at arrest — personal recognizance for many first-offense misdemeanors; secured bond typical for felonies (bail bondsman charges approximately 10%); public defender eligibility based on income; court-appointed attorney fee: $120 (misdemeanor) to $445+ (felony)

What is the difference between GDC and Circuit Court in Augusta County?

Augusta County General District Court handles misdemeanor trials and felony preliminary hearings. Augusta County Circuit Court handles felony jury trials and appeals from GDC. You have an absolute right to a jury trial in Circuit Court for any offense carrying jail time.
